The rise of online poker in the US is due in large part to the COVID-19 pandemic. During the epidemic, most live gaming venues across the country closed down indefinitely. Moreover, many unlicensed gaming venues also closed down. This resulted in a severe lack of live entertainment, especially for casual players. As a result, online poker became the alternative for them. In fact, many operators reported double or more traffic than before.
